    Default What would the best main DPS class to use for a 40-man raid setup?

    I am hesitating between fury warrior and mage as my main dps class. I currently have a 10 man party with every class minus rogue. I understand that fury warrior's main advantage over mage is that the gear is easier to get without relying on raid gear.

    Would love to hear your opinions.

    Fury warrior 100% then, not even a question, warrior all the way. faster you can nuke that boss the better, nothing beats a brown, end of story.

    If you want to 40 man box, you want to get to a point where you can ignore mechanics (or just burst fast enough to skip them). Once you get some gear warriors scale incredibly well. The rotation is easy as well.

    Once you get to a certain gear level you basically get infinite rage. You just have bloodthirst & whirlwind, and can macro heroic strike into just a few of those. The browns will top meters with just quest/dungeon blues.

    i just want to emphasise that he should atleast compare the dps between arms/fury/frostmage in the setting he wants to run MC, like full preraid bis with all world buffs, sure fury will be ahead. Not preraid bis/most quest or random dungeon gear, no consumeables ect...then all you need is a good 2h weapon and arms will do better especially since half the boss encounters and most trash you really shine with sweeping strikes. But you dont want to farm 20x hoj, which is like 1k angerforge (soon emp) runs or not even gearing to hitcap, Im afraid a crap geared mage outperforms a warrior at that stage. And keep in mind there is a decent amount of loot in MC for mages compared to dps warriors especially when you cut ragnaros out of the equation (which we can certainly do).
